advapi: Exclude unused headers (Try 3)

Andrew Talbot Andrew.Talbot at talbotville.com
Fri Apr 27 08:26:52 CDT 2007


Please advise, if any of these headers should be left alone.

(I revised the title of this patch, for accuracy and consistency, too.)

Thanks,

-- Andy.
---
Changelog:
    advapi: Exclude unused headers.

diff -urN a/dlls/advapi32/advapi.c b/dlls/advapi32/advapi.c
--- a/dlls/advapi32/advapi.c	2007-02-28 14:21:33.000000000 +0000
+++ b/dlls/advapi32/advapi.c	2007-04-23 22:28:29.000000000 +0100
@@ -18,7 +18,6 @@
  * Foundation,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301, USA
  */
 
-#include <errno.h>
 #include <stdio.h>
 #include <string.h>
 #include <stdarg.h>
diff -urN a/dlls/advapi32/crypt.c b/dlls/advapi32/crypt.c
--- a/dlls/advapi32/crypt.c	2007-04-07 19:01:32.000000000 +0100
+++ b/dlls/advapi32/crypt.c	2007-04-27 12:42:51.000000000 +0100
@@ -27,8 +27,6 @@
 #include "config.h"
 #include "wine/port.h"
 
-#include <time.h>
-#include <stdlib.h>
 #include <stdio.h>
 #include <sys/types.h>
 #ifdef HAVE_SYS_STAT_H
diff -urN a/dlls/advapi32/crypt_lmhash.c b/dlls/advapi32/crypt_lmhash.c
--- a/dlls/advapi32/crypt_lmhash.c	2007-03-05 12:25:34.000000000 +0000
+++ b/dlls/advapi32/crypt_lmhash.c	2007-04-23 22:28:50.000000000 +0100
@@ -25,8 +25,6 @@
 #include "ntstatus.h"
 #define WIN32_NO_STATUS
 #include "windef.h"
-#include "winbase.h"
-#include "winreg.h"
 #include "winternl.h"
 
 #include "crypt.h"
diff -urN a/dlls/advapi32/crypt_md5.c b/dlls/advapi32/crypt_md5.c
--- a/dlls/advapi32/crypt_md5.c	2006-05-23 13:47:28.000000000 +0100
+++ b/dlls/advapi32/crypt_md5.c	2007-04-23 22:28:59.000000000 +0100
@@ -33,8 +33,6 @@
  * will fill a supplied 16-byte array with the digest.
  */
 
-#include <stdarg.h>
-
 #include "windef.h"
 
 typedef struct
diff -urN a/dlls/advapi32/crypt_sha.c b/dlls/advapi32/crypt_sha.c
--- a/dlls/advapi32/crypt_sha.c	2006-11-13 12:43:52.000000000 +0000
+++ b/dlls/advapi32/crypt_sha.c	2007-04-23 22:29:09.000000000 +0100
@@ -17,7 +17,6 @@
  * Foundation,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301, USA
  */
 
-#include <stdarg.h>
 #include "windef.h"
 
 /* SHA Context Structure Declaration */
diff -urN a/dlls/advapi32/eventlog.c b/dlls/advapi32/eventlog.c
--- a/dlls/advapi32/eventlog.c	2006-10-03 16:06:00.000000000 +0100
+++ b/dlls/advapi32/eventlog.c	2007-04-23 22:29:18.000000000 +0100
@@ -25,7 +25,6 @@
 #include "windef.h"
 #include "winbase.h"
 #include "winerror.h"
-#include "winreg.h"
 #include "winternl.h"
 #include "wmistr.h"
 #include "evntrace.h"
diff -urN a/dlls/advapi32/security.c b/dlls/advapi32/security.c
--- a/dlls/advapi32/security.c	2007-04-23 17:52:04.000000000 +0100
+++ b/dlls/advapi32/security.c	2007-04-23 22:29:28.000000000 +0100
@@ -27,7 +27,6 @@
 #include "windef.h"
 #include "winbase.h"
 #include "winerror.h"
-#include "rpcnterr.h"
 #include "winreg.h"
 #include "winternl.h"
 #include "winioctl.h"
diff -urN a/dlls/advapi32/service.c b/dlls/advapi32/service.c
--- a/dlls/advapi32/service.c	2007-04-24 17:40:23.000000000 +0100
+++ b/dlls/advapi32/service.c	2007-04-27 12:47:02.000000000 +0100
@@ -21,7 +21,6 @@
 
 #include <stdarg.h>
 #include <string.h>
-#include <time.h>
 #include <assert.h>
 
 #include "windef.h"



More information about the wine-patches mailing list